SpO
2
monitoring gives information on both cardiac and respiratory systems,
and details of oxygen transportation in the body. It is widely used because it
is non-invasive, continuous, easily applied and painless.

SaO
2
and SpO
2
Hewlett-Packard is adopting the convention of referring to the SpO
2
parameter. Previously it was referred to as SaO
2
.
SaO
2
is the term used to indicate the oxygen saturation of arterial blood.
SpO
2
is the term used to indicate the oxygen saturation of arterial blood as
measured by pulse oximetry.
